Prenatal detection of 5q14.3 duplication including <i>MEF2C</i> and brain phenotype
10 Feb 2016
Abstract excerpt
The 5q14.3 duplication is a rare condition comprising speech and developmental delay, microcephaly, and mild ventriculomegaly. The region 5q14.3 contains several genes but the predominant role for the onset of the neurodevelopmental phenotype has been attributed to MEF2C.
